Rocky Mountain Care is seeking a Director of Hospice Clinical Services for the Orem office. In this leadership role, you will ensure quality patient care, direct, coordinate and control all aspects of the clinical functions, perform regulatory compliance, and manage staff. We are looking for someone who can build trust, is committed to the team, and holds themselves and others accountable. We will reward the right person with a competitive salary, benefits to include medical, dental, life, disability and paid time off.
We offer training and orientation to hospice and home care, a great work environment, continued education, and we are committed to employee satisfaction. We are a stable health care organization and have been offering services for over 20 years
Requirements:
Assist Director of Clinical Service in organizing and directing the agency's ongoing functions
Employs qualified personnel and ensures adequate staff education and evaluations
Participates in all activities relevant to the professional services furnished, including the development of qualifications and the assignment of personnel.
Available at all time during operating hours

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
